Comprehending Robotic Vacuum Cleaners
Robotic vacuum are autonomous makers created to carry out the task of vacuuming floors without human intervention. Utilizing sensors, cameras, and mapping innovation, these devices browse through homes, effectively recording dust, dirt, and particles.
How Robotic Vacuum Cleaners Work
Robotic vacuum use a combination of software and hardware for their operations. Here's a basic introduction of their working system:

Sensors: Robotic vacuums come geared up with various sensors to detect barriers, cliffs, and dirt particles. These consist of infrared sensors for detecting walls and bumpers that stop them from falling off stairs.

Mapping Technology: Advanced models utilize LIDAR (Light Detection and Ranging) to produce exact maps of the surroundings, enabling systematic cleaning patterns rather than random paths.

Suction Mechanism: Robotic vacuums usually employ centrifugal force to draw up dirt and particles, comparable to conventional upright vacuum.

Navigation: Using pre-set algorithms, these devices browse around the home, guaranteeing they cover all areas while avoiding challenges.
Kinds Of Robotic Vacuum Cleaners
Robotic vacuum can be found in numerous designs customized to meet different cleaning requirements. Some typical types consist of:

Basic Robotic Vacuums: Simple devices that offer basic cleaning performances and may not consist of advanced navigation or mapping features.

Smart Robotic Vacuums: Equipped with Wi-Fi connection, these devices enable users to manage settings via a smart device app, schedule cleanings, and even receive alerts about cleaning progress.

Hybrid Models: These vacuum cleaners serve double purposes, often integrating vacuuming with mopping abilities for improved cleaning efficiency.

Specialized Robotic Vacuums: Designed for particular cleaning jobs, like family pet hair removal or cleaning carpets, these vacuums come with specialized brushes, filters, or suction power.

Challenges of Robotic Vacuum Cleaners
Despite their lots of advantages, robotic vacuums included a few disadvantages:

Limited Suction Power: Some standard designs may do not have the suction power needed for deep cleaning carpets, making them unsuitable for all home surfaces.

Upkeep Requires Attention: Users should regularly empty the dustbin, clean brushes, and screen filter quality to maintain optimal performance.

Navigation Complications: While many robotic vacuums are proficient at navigating, they can still deal with obstacles in complicated environments with multiple rooms and tight areas.
